Charmonium spectroscopy from inclusive ψ’ andJ/ψradiative decays

Abstract
Results from a detailed study using the Crystal Ball detector at the SLAC e+ e storage ring SPEAR of the inclusive photon spectra from 1.8×106 ψ’ and 2.2×106 J/ψ decays are presented. Radiative transitions from the ψ’ to the χ2,1,0 states are observed with photon energies of 126.0±0.2±4, 169.6±0.3±4, and 258.4±0.4±4 MeV and branching ratios B(ψ’→γχ2,1,0) =(8.0±0.5±0.7)%, (9.0±0.5±0.7)%, and (9.9±0.5±0.8)%, respectively. Values for the natural linewidths of the χ states are obtained: Γ(χ2,1,0)=0.8–4.9, <3.8, and 13–21 MeV, respectively (90% C.L.). Improved values are found for the branching ratios B(ψ’→γηc) =(0.28±0.06)% and B(J/ψ→γηc)=(1.27±0.36)%, and for the natural width Γ(ηc)=11.5±4.5 MeV.
